Light isn't just about brightening a space, it fundamentally transforms how we feel in our homes. When you walk into a light-filled room, there's an immediate sense of warmth and energy that simply can't be replicated with artificial lighting.
In this episode I share a personal experience of how dramatically different educational environments—one dark and oppressive, one flooded with natural light—shaped my understanding of how buildings affect our emotional state. When I think back to it, this early awareness really formed the foundation of my approach to using light as a tool in renovation. Light shouldn't be a luxury or an afterthought, it should be prioritised in every project.
Whether you're planning a complete renovation or looking for simpler improvements, this episode explores practical solutions to bring more light into your home.
So join me inside where I chat through some tips like adding strategic roof lights, stealing borrowed light, and more.
Your home should support your well-being and form the framework for your busy life, and by understanding the power of light and implementing some of these strategies, you can create a home that energises and restores.
